Section 6A:23A-2.1 - General powers and duties of executive county superintendent(a) Each executive county superintendent shall exercise and perform the general powers and duties vested in the position pursuant to N.J.S.A. 18A:7-8.(b) Nothing in this section shall be construed or interpreted to contravene or modify the provisions of the New Jersey Employer-Employee Relations Act, N.J.S.A. 34:13A-1 et seq., to limit or restrict the scope of negotiations as provided pursuant to law, or to require an employer to enter into a subcontracting agreement that affects the employment of any employee in a collective bargaining unit represented by a majority representative during the time that an existing collective bargaining agreement with the majority representative is in effect.N.J.
